Alan Mac Dougall

Senior Engineering Manager @ Narvar

About Alan Mac Dougall

Alan Mac Dougall is a Senior Engineering Manager at Narvar, where he has worked remotely since 2023. He has a diverse programming background and specializes in JavaScript and Ruby, with previous roles at SurveyMonkey, Paperless Post, and GetFeedback, Inc.

Work at Narvar

Alan Mac Dougall has been employed at Narvar as a Senior Engineering Manager since 2023. He works remotely and has been in this role for one year. His responsibilities include overseeing engineering projects and managing development teams to enhance the company's software solutions.

Previous Experience at SurveyMonkey

Alan worked at SurveyMonkey in various capacities. He served as a Senior Developer for one month in 2019 and later held the position of Engineering Manager from 2019 to 2023, where he worked for four years in Manhattan. His roles involved leading development efforts and contributing to the company's engineering initiatives.

Background in Software Development

Alan has a diverse programming background, with experience in multiple programming languages including PHP, C#, Java, Python, Ruby, Clojure, SQL, ActionScript, JavaScript, and ClojureScript. He specializes in JavaScript frameworks such as React and ES6, as well as Ruby on Rails for software architecture and development.

Education and Expertise

Alan studied at Millikin University, where he achieved a Bachelor of Fine Arts (BFA) in Acting. His educational background complements his technical skills, as he expresses a willingness to update his knowledge in C#, Java, and MySQL, despite not currently being up to date with these technologies.

Career at Paperless Post

Alan's tenure at Paperless Post spanned from 2011 to 2017, where he worked as a Front-End Developer and later as a Senior Programmer. During his four years there, he contributed to various projects and played a significant role in the company's software development efforts.

People similar to Alan Mac Dougall